温馨提示×

php显示数据库内容报错怎么解决

小亿
83
2023-12-21 20:14:34
栏目: 编程语言

当PHP显示数据库内容报错时,可以按照以下步骤来解决问题:

  1. 检查数据库连接:确保数据库连接的用户名、密码、主机名和端口号等参数正确无误。

  2. 检查数据库查询语句:确认数据库查询语句是否正确,包括表名、字段名、条件等,可以在数据库管理工具中执行该查询语句来验证。

  3. 检查数据库表结构:如果查询语句中使用了某个表的字段,需要确保该字段存在于表结构中,如果不存在,需要进行相应的表结构修改。

  4. 检查数据库权限:确保数据库用户具有足够的权限来执行查询操作,可以在数据库管理工具中检查用户权限或者联系数据库管理员。

  5. 检查数据库连接状态:如果数据库连接过程中出现问题,可以检查数据库连接是否正常,例如通过ping数据库服务器的IP地址来测试网络连接情况。

  6. 检查PHP错误日志:查看PHP错误日志,查找报错信息能够提供更多的调试信息,根据报错信息来修复相应的问题。

如果以上步骤都没有解决问题,可以尝试使用更详细的错误报告设置,可以在PHP代码中添加以下代码来显示更详细的错误信息:

ini_set('display_errors', 1);
ini_set('display_startup_errors', 1);
error_reporting(E_ALL);

同时,也可以尝试使用数据库调试工具来查看查询语句的执行情况和返回结果,例如使用phpMyAdmin等可视化工具进行调试。

0